  • the invention relates to a connection profile for insulation material layers with plaster adjacent components, such as window or door frames, with a base profile which is attached to the component and having a Einputzschenkel.
  • connection profile which has a base profile, the component side is equipped with a self-adhesive sealing tape and thus attached to the window or door frame. Furthermore, the connection profile on an outer profile, which is equipped with a Einputzschenkel and having a mounting leg which can be inserted between a formed on the base profile retaining web and the component. On the outer profile, a spring element is formed by which the outer profile is held in the substantially U-shaped receptacle between the component and retaining web.
  • connection profile When installing the connection profile, the base profile is first glued to the component and then an insulating layer is used, which is aligned at the edge of the retaining bar. Thereafter, the outer profile is inserted with its mounting legs in the U-shaped receiving space, which is formed by the holding web and the adjacent region of the component. Subsequently, the Einsputzschenkel is fixed by means of an adhesive tape arranged on the back of the insulating layer. After installation of the connection profile whose outer leg can compensate for both movements in the plane of the component and tensile movements in a direction away from the fixture.
  • the fastening leg and / or the spring element are made elastic by material selection or shaping in order to react elastically to relative movements between the components.
  • a sealing strip for adhering to a frame part has become known, in which the Foam strip is arranged in the compressed state closed in a substantially U-shaped channel of the sealing strip.
  • the channel is closed in the direction of the installation part by a dimensionally stable cover strip, which is held at the edge in a releasable form-fit engagement connection to the end region of the channel walls.
  • the dimensionally stable cover strip can be removed with the aid of a film passing through the engagement compound after installation of the sealing strip, so that the sealing strip is released and deployed between the base of the sealing strip and connected to the mounting part by an adhesive strip, dimensionally stable cover strip.
  • a disadvantage is the relatively complicated structure and the component side not unproblematic handling.
  • a two-part soffit connection profile which has a base profile which can be fastened to the component, and an outer profile which can be fixed movably by the base profile and which has a plastering leg.
  • the outer profile consists of a flexible material and is rolled up in front of the intended fixation on the base profile, wherein the outer profile has a mounting leg, which can be inserted after attachment of the base profile on the component between an integrally formed on the base profile, resilient retaining web and the component itself.
  • the base profile may also consist of a flexible material and be rolled up before being mounted for storage and transport.
  • the object of the invention is to provide a soffit connection profile, with which when using an insulating layer on the one hand a permanent seal between the facade and the adjacent components can be achieved and on the other hand relative movements between plaster and component can be compensated to a sufficient extent. Furthermore, the connection profile should be easy to produce and easy to assemble.
  • connection profile When inserting the individual elements of the insulating material layer usually a gap irregular height to the connection profile is unavoidable, so that leaks and cold spots in the connection area can arise here.
  • at least one sealing element which is elastically deformable and closes the gap between the connection profile and the insulating material layer, can now be arranged between the connection profile and the front and / or side surfaces of the insulating material layer facing the connection profile.
  • the sealing lips consist of a material which is softer compared to the base profile, for example of TPE, and can be produced by coextrusion.
  • the end profile facing the connection profile and / or side surfaces of the insulating material layer can have at least one elastically deformable sealing element, which can be fastened to these end and / or side surfaces or integrated into the end and / or side surfaces.
  • the base profile 2 of the connection profile for example, by means of adhesive tape 37 glued to a window or door frame 10.
  • the base profile 2 has a substantially U-shaped receiving space 6 for an elastic or expanding sealing strip 7, wherein the receiving space 6 is bounded by a holding web 5 and at least partially directly from the component 10.
  • the outgoing from a foot part 30 holding web 5 has a projecting in the direction of component 10 retaining edge 16 for fixing the on-site in the receiving space 6 retractable, elastic or expanding sealing strip 7.
  • a trigger edge 18 is provided for a filler 13, which is applied to the insulation layer 11. Furthermore, the free end of the retaining bar 5 has a cleaning strip 28, on which the noble plaster 12 can be removed.
  • the side facing away from the component 10 of the holding web 5 has a Einputzschenkel 19, which forms an angle of about 90 ° with the holding web 5.
  • connection profile 1 When inserting the individual elements of the Dämmstofflage 11 undesirable column S1, S2 with irregular gap width between the front and side surfaces 35, 36 of the insulating elements 11 and the associated parts (base part 2 or Einputzschenkel 19) of the connection profile 1 occur.
  • the problem is solved in that between the connection profile 1 and the connection profile facing end and / or side surfaces 35, 36 of the Dämmstofflage 11 at least one sealing element 31, 32, 33, 34 is arranged, which is elastic is deformable and closes the gap between the connection profile 1 and 11 Dämmstofflage.
  • an elastically deformable sealing lip 31 (see Fig. 3 ), for example made of TPE, be formed, which projects in the direction of Dämmstofflage 11.
  • the sealing lip 31 gives way elastically and, even when the profile longitudinal axis variable gap height is sealingly against the end face 35 of the insulating material 11 at.
  • an elastic sealing lip 34 may be formed, which is aligned with the side surface 36 of the insulating material layer 11 (see Fig. 1 to Fig. 4 ).
  • the base part 30 and / or on the retaining web 5 of the base profile 2 a deformable from the insulating layer 11, elastic sealing strips 32, 33.
  • the elastic sealing strip 32 is fastened (eg glued) to the foot part 30 of the base profile 2 and can be compressed by the insulation layer 11 used.
  • the end profile 31 facing the connection profile 1 and / or side surfaces 35, 36 of the insulating material layer 11 may have at least one elastically deformable sealing element 33, which is attached to these surfaces 35, 36 or integrated into these. So shows, for example Fig. 4 a variant in which the sealing strip 33 is adhered to the end face 35 of the insulating material layer 11.
  • a layer of noble plaster 12 is applied and peeled off at a cleaning bar 28 of the holding web 5.
  • a detachable protective leg 22 is attached to the retaining bar 5, preferably on the cleaning strip 28 for the noble plaster, with an adhesive surface 23 for receiving a cover.
  • the last step used is the expanding sealing strip 7, which is unwound from a sealing tape roll and cut to the required length.
  • the sealing element 7 is elastically and sealingly on the component 10 and on the retaining web 5 of the base profile 2 on. An additional anchoring of the sealing strip 7 takes place through the retaining edge 16 on the holding web. 5
  • an elastic sealing strip for example a hollow-chamber seal or a tubular seal, the cross-section of which is compressed upon insertion into the receiving space 6. After insertion, the sealing tape unfolds and fills the receiving space 6. Furthermore, it is also possible to introduce a one- or multi-component foam in the receiving space 6.
  • the sealing strip 7 may for example consist of an impregnated, open-cell polyurethane foam or be designed as a tubular hollow chamber seal.
